What Utah Employers Look For

The qualifications that appear most often in human resources jobs across Utah.

  • Bachelor's degree in human resources, business administration, or a related field required
  • SHRM-CP, SHRM-SCP, PHR, or SPHR certification strongly preferred by Utah employers
  • Demonstrated experience with HRIS platforms such as Workday, SAP SuccessFactors, or Oracle
  • Working knowledge of federal employment law and Utah Labor Commission regulations
  • Experience supporting full-cycle recruiting, onboarding, and employee relations processes
  • Strong communication and confidentiality skills for employee-facing and leadership interactions

How do you become a human resources professional in Utah?

Utah does not require a state-issued license to work in human resources, so entry typically begins with a bachelor's degree in human resources or business administration. Most Utah employers then expect candidates to pursue professional credentials such as the SHRM-CP or PHR through the Society for Human Resource Management or the HR Certification Institute. Gaining experience through internships with Utah companies and completing those credentials positions candidates competitively for full-time roles.

Which Utah cities have the most human resources jobs?

Salt Lake City, Ogden, and West Jordan lead Utah for human resources openings. Salt Lake City drives the largest share because of its dense mix of corporate headquarters, hospital systems, and financial institutions, while Provo reflects the growth of the Silicon Slopes technology corridor, and Ogden draws from its manufacturing and distribution employers in the northern Wasatch Front.

How can I get hired as a human resources professional in Utah with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ry path is applying for HR coordinator or HR assistant roles, which large Utah employers such as Intermountain Health and the state's technology companies post regularly for candidates without extensive experience. Completing a SHRM student membership and pursuing the SHRM-CP early signals commitment to hiring managers. Lateral moves from administrative, payroll, or customer service roles within the same organization are also a common and effective route into HR at Utah companies.
